- Overall Organization Tips and Ideas - Google Drive Training & Help
- Use Storage in the menu to find your largest files
- Screencastify backup to Google Drive - Fainting Goats
- Return ALL assignments back to students in Google Classroom
- Deal with orphaned docs - beware of docs.new, slides.new etc (sort 10-15 a day)
- Use a numbering system for your folders (00, 01, 02, etc)
- Colour code important folders
- Adding descriptions to folders, docs etc
- Add a description to your doc or file, improving the search process and differentiating the file to others in the same folder or with a similar subject
- Starring folders or important docs - do this sparingly
- Leave special folders alone: Assignments, Classroom, Meet Recordings, Meeting Reports, Fluency Tutor, Screencastify, Screencastify Submit etc.
- You can add folders inside these - consider creating an Archive folder to keep only the relevant folders easier to access
- Priority tab and WORKSPACES
- Don't organize your Shared With Me folder!
- Recent folder can help you find files
- Grid view vs list view - which one are you?
- Use the Search toolbar - try the advanced search to find files by type, ownership, date range, etc.
- Find older files using the custom date range
